Gregory Dark is best known for transitioning from making porno films in the 80s to becoming one of the most sought after and talented music video directors in the business. He is finally making his feature film debut with See No Evil. See No Evil is a brutal horror flick in the style of 80s slasher films. It stars the pro wrestler Kane as a gigantic serial killer, who is murdering a group of juvenile delinquents who have been sentenced to clean the burnt out hotel he lives in.
